Oh to be 16 and triplets!

We had the privilege of photographing the celebration of the Carr’s Triplets 16th Birthday Bash at the Willard Hotel last weekend and to say the least this was a fun party! The menu was by far the best with fries, mini burgers, ice-cream sandwiches and of course some Birthday cake too! But to top it off the talented Rick over at Amaryllis was behind the decor which always makes for setting the tone of the evening. Entertainment for the evening was from what we understand a band that they go to school with!

We decided to post a few images from the event, however due to them being minors we have opted not to blog too many images that may infringe on anyones privacy so unfortunately this one will truly be a real teaser. Should we get permission later we will certainly post an update to the post!
